Going from my own personal experience of the products the buckle up boots do come up true to size, but I am pretty sure the website do free returns (though don't quote me on that!). The show me the money top is gorgeous, as is the portland coat...never seen the Claire top so can't say. As for the highland rose top, give it a shot, but the way they've cut it is really odd so depending on your shape that may be one to send back (it looks gorgeous on the rack, but not always so good on). The Octavia vest is quite nice and can't speak for the green top, but usually their basic tops are quite nice.
As for the sizing, the items are designed to be "true to size", so they haven't just taken a size 10 design and made it bigger, they've made the sizing "proper" so most items fit well. On some random items the way they've been designed/cut is really bizarre, but some items are absolutely gorgeous (including a purple coat I picked up for £45, down from £150...looks stunning on!).
Anyhow, enjoy the clothes. Make sure you pay attention to washing instructions, though I've found most of what I have bought washes well.

Mine have just arrived.
Coat is lovely and fits like a big 22 —the 24 would have be too big. Not super heavy weight and over warm but exactly what I wanted. Nice length on me (5'11) It's creased as !!!!!!y atm, so will need to steam the creases out.
The Octavia vest is nice. Will be good for work with black trews and long sleeve black tee. Fit is very big (but its supposed to be oversize.
The show me the money top is nice, not sure its quite me but its different. It fits well in the bust (currently J cup), is slightly tighter around my hips whereas normally I have the other issue.
Rose print tunic i don't like. Big and billowy around the boobs and tighter on the hips. I think it'd look okay if the print was even all over, but because it changes considerably on the bottom band (where it's tighter on my hips) it just looks odd.
Claire top. Undecided. Has a strange boob sling type band which i need to play around a bit with too decided it it fits properly.
The green tshirt i didn't get as it was out of stock.
Now boots, they a little too big big nothing an insole wouldn't fix. The length is again to long, but my foot isn't slipping at all. Like all wide calf boots (on me) they sag on the ankles. They do seem comfy tho, and heel height is good.
